The Hotchkiss bar is bigger than 35mm and is only sold with their rather large rear bar. For most people this isn't a good combination and it's not cheap. I know one person who is going to try it for a track day car, but I'm waiting to see how he does before considering it. Basically, I'm hoping Sam comes up with a good hollow 35-36mm bar that is sold by itself soon. I'd rather go with an adjustable rear bar and keep my 21mm as a starting point.
